Output 5bbb9e6dc101256294fca2679e203100d71f2f432a2b32fcceb887a5f2b8f072:3

value
23427517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 672d9e16023a7d687ee56c86111c4fb9bf0cdc6e OP_EQUAL
address
MHJiUkScDCcujkyRLer3ki4VCjWt8Krk9X
transaction
5bbb9e6dc101256294fca2679e203100d71f2f432a2b32fcceb887a5f2b8f072
spent
true